Only a 45-minute drive south of Charleston, Edisto Island was first inhabited by the Edistow Indians around 4,000 years ago. Remains of a supposed burial and ceremonial site called the Shell Bank are proof of the their historic legacy. The Spaniards named the island "Oristo." Before the Civil War, the Edisto's Golden Age was highlighted by the island's wealthy fortune from a flourishing cotton industry. Today, other cotton fields remain havens for vegetables, melons, and other crops. Edisto Island was commercially developed by the Civilian Conservation Corps in the 1930s. Through the years, Edisto Island has become one of the very few exotic destinations where nature has not been tarnished and taken for granted. It continues to preserve its rich flora, fauna, and historical avenues.

Do you want to work out before ending the day? Edisto Island also has spectacular sports activities that you can spoil yourself with! The Edisto Beach State Park is a 1,255-acre park that has a maritime forest and salt marsh that you can strut your hiking talents in. You can choose from taking a four-mile nature trail or camping out with your friends. If you are the water type of person, the park also has water sports waiting for you - shrimping, surf-casting, deep-sea fishing, and sailing. In case you would like to relax your muscles and smell the beach's amazing coastal breeze, take a silent walk along the shoreline. As you let the late afternoon sun sink down the edges of the waters, you will still notice several dolphins occasionally docking from the surface and turtles hustling in and out of their nests.

There are also numerous shopping spots and restaurants to choose from. There are souvenir shops, galleries, and about a dozen restaurants that serve Edisto Island specialties - choose from an array of crab and shrimp viands cooked in sumptuous styles imaginable! The island also features its canvas, furniture, jewelry, and pottery products. Some more ways to relax are boat tours views of plantation homes from the water, and shelling. Explore the waters via canoe, kayak, or motorboat as you please.
